About this listen
What does it mean to be guilty? Fans of multifaceted murder mysteries will enjoy Robert Scott’s latest short story, “Business Cards.”
Alfrieda Werner, veteran math instructor at Robert Morris High School, has been brutally murdered. While sifting through suspects, Detective Janet Siegrist uncovers evidence of a diabolical game of scapegoat tag, played using insults, lies, and confessions delivered on the back of strangers’ business cards.
Will Siegrist’s investigation bring her closer to a murder suspect? Or perhaps to something worse?
In “Business Cards,” Scott returns to Monmouth County, New Jersey, location of his Sailor Doyle epic, “Asbury Park” and his novel, “Emails from Jennifer Cooper.”
Read by Daniel Nemerow.
